What should the QMHP do in case of a breach of confidentiality?

In the event of a breach of confidentiality, the appropriate course of action for a Qualified Mental Health Professional is to notify the appropriate parties promptly. Maintaining confidentiality is a fundamental ethical principle in mental health practice, and any breach can have significant implications for the trust and safety of the client. By promptly notifying relevant parties, which may include supervisors, legal counsel, and possibly the affected client, the QMHP demonstrates a commitment to ethical standards and the protection of client rights. Additionally, timely notification allows for appropriate responses to mitigate any potential harm resulting from the breach, ensuring that steps can be taken to correct the situation and prevent future occurrences. This response aligns with the legal and ethical obligations of mental health professionals to safeguard client information.
